Hyperbolic Space Forms and Orbifold Compactification in M-Theory

Abstract

We analyze solutions of string theory and supergravity which involve real hyperbolic spaces. Examples of string compactifications are given in terms of hyperbolic coset spaces of finite volume Γ\HN\Gamma\backslash {\mathbb H}^N, where Γ\Gamma is a discrete group of isometries of HN{\mathbb H}^N. We describe finite flux and the tensor kernel associated with hyperbolic spaces. The case of arithmetic geometry of Γ=SL(2,Z+iZ)/{±Id}\Gamma = SL(2, {\mathbb Z}+i{\mathbb Z})/\{\pm Id\}, where IdId is the identity matrix, is analyzed. We discuss supersymmetry surviving for supergravity solutions involving real hyperbolic space factors, string-supergravity correspondence and holography principle for a class of conformal field theories.
